He left a strong impression, even if he wasn't the most ahead. Kim Hye-sung of the Los Angeles Dodgers, who is now approaching the second half of the year, is also showing his presence in the rookie race.

The U.S. 'Yahoo Sports' reported on the 18th (Korea time) an article diagnosing the two major league MVP, Cy Young Award, and Rookie of the Year game ahead of the start of the second half of the All-Star break.

In the National League Rookie of the Year race, Dodgers Kim Hye-sung ranked third. Kim Hye-sung, a former KBO League Kiwoom Heroes player, is set for the 2025 season through the posting systemI signed a contract with Juss. Kim Hye-sung and the Dodgers signed on the condition of up to 22 million dollars for 3+2 years.




Kim Hye-sung started the season in Triple-A after failing to secure a spot in the exhibition game. It was out of the opening roster. However, in Triple-A, both the ball, the number and the state showed good performance and sought a chance, and the Dodgers called up Kim Hye-sung as Tommy Edman's injury left him empty on the fielder's roster.

The Dodgers is a team that boasts the best members of the league. In the Major League, rookie Kim Hye-sung thought it would be difficult to seize the opportunity, but he continues to survive in the big leagues with his range of defense, natural contact ability, speed, and self-management. Before the All-Star break, Kim Hye-sung had a batting average of 3339 (38 hits in 112 at-bats) with two home runs, 13 RBIs and an OPS of 0.842 in 48 games.

It is difficult to get a fixed starting opportunity due to the tendency of manager Dave Roberts, whose main members are so firm, and the characteristics of the team with a solid lineup. It is also difficult to maintain the sense of the game by playing as a substitute or as a rare starter. In July, the opponent's battery also gave a tricky ball and fell to a monthly batting average of 226.




However, 'Yahoo Sports' said Kim Hye-sung also has a clear presence in the rookie race. Originally, the strong candidate for Rookie of the Year in the National League was Sasaki Rocky (Dodgers) before the season opened. Kim Hye-sung's teammate and considered the best fastball pitcher in the Japanese professional baseball (NPB), received tremendous attention and attention. However, he is having a rookie season that falls far short of expectations due to injuries and sluggishness.

The first player in the NL Rookie of the Year race is Atlanta Braves catcher Drake Baldwin. Baldwin hit 279 with 11 home runs and an OPS of 0.830. Second place went to Milwaukee Brewers pitcher Jacob Michiorauski.

In the American League Rookie of the Year race, Oakland Athletics shortstop Jacob Wilson was considered the most advanced, while the American League MVP race was named Aaron Judge of the New York Yankees, and Shohei Ohtani of the Dodgers was ranked first in the National League MVP race. In the Cy Young Award race, American League Detroit Tigers Tarik Skubal and National League Philadelphia Phillies Jack Wheeler are the most ahead.
